Some partially protected spreadsheet (which require filling out only specific
cells) require drawing shapes on them.
LibreOffice Spreadsheet cannot draw any cells on those cells. When I try to
draw a shape, nothing happens.
However, Microsoft Excel and OnlyOffice can draw shapes on such partially
protected spreadsheets, as reported here:
